# Flaglight Rollouts — Approvals

Quick version for on-call: any rollout touching more than 5% of traffic needs an approval in Flaglight before the ramp continues. Kill switches don't need approval — just flip them and note it in the incident channel. Scheduled ramps pause automatically if error budget burns hot. If you're stuck at 2 a.m. with a pending approval, there's one person authorized to override, and that's the approver below.

account owner for tagep-bafof: Norael Gilax Juleth

Three-phase rollout: distributor agreements first, direct accounts second, retail last. Quotas adjusted accordingly — see revised targets from Hella Brandt by Friday. Hiring: two territory reps, one support coordinator, all based out of the Quillford office. Competitors Trellix Goods and Marren Supply are already active there; expect aggressive discounting through year-end. No public announcements until marketing clears the launch materials. Budget is locked; exceptions need my sign-off. Rationale and forward plan below.

internal memo for tagef-hadup: Gross margin on Ulaath came in at 15 percent against a plan of 5 percent. Only 7 of the 120 pilot accounts renewed Ulaath, so a churn review is set for October 15.

The Farebright rules engine evaluates shipping-fee rules in deterministic order, and every rule change is signed off by two maintainers before deployment. Rule payloads are validated against a strict schema, and rejected submissions are logged with the submitter's role, never their raw credentials. Audit entries are retained for ninety days. The full access-control matrix and review checklist are documented on the internal page below.

runbook for yahop-hawif: https://confluence.zemvarlabs.internal/pages/pages/browse/c89f8afc

☐ Before rotating the Tocksweep scheduler keys, confirm the cron drift investigation is closed: support should verify that no jobs on the Hallin cluster are still firing more than 90 seconds late, and that the clock-sync fix has been deployed to every worker. Attach the final drift report to the ceremony record. When both checks pass, unseal the rotation workstation using the recovery passphrase noted immediately below this item.

recovery phrase for kagep-kadug: praox-wenael